Dog parks are a great way to get your dog to exercise, have fun and interact with ...Upon completion of at least 300 hours of training as well as gaining three recommendations, those interested can apply to sit for the Certified Professional Dog Trainer-Knowledge Assessed (CPDT-KA) certification exam. In all, the 25-question exam covers a variety of topics, including animal husbandry, instruction skills and learning theory.Step 4: Service Dog Certification and Registration. In the United States, service dog certifications and service dog identifications are not legally required. Staff at a public establishment cannot solicit documentation, such as proof that the animal has been certified, trained, or licensed as a Service Dog, as a condition for entry.Do you know how to build an insulated dog house? Advertisement There are some breeds of dogs that c...TA’s must pass the written Training Assistant exam before being promoted to Apprentice Trainer. The exam covers fundamentals like kennel management, dog handling, reducing kennel stress, and identifying and troubleshooting dog behaviors. Staff starting as a TA could become a fully Certified Assistance Dog Trainer in 39-42 months.Steps to become a K9 trainer. Dog trainers need to have: knowledge of animal psychology and behaviour. the ability to observe, assess and treat dogs' behaviour problems. the ability to train and care for dogs. knowledge of animal biology.
